ECET 2210 - Linear Electronics I Credit Hours: 4
A study of solid state semiconductor devices including diodes and transistors, and their application in electronic circuits. Topics include diode and transistor structure and characteristics, design parameters for electronic circuit application, typical power conditioning circuits, and typical amplifier circuits. The laboratory component reinforces course content by applying scientific calculator and circuit analysis/simulation software skills to the derivation and analysis of circuit experiments. Three lecture-hours and three laboratory-hours per week.
Prerequisite: ECET 2160
